My laptop has recently crashed and needs a new hard
drive - this means that my Windows XP Home Ed. needs to
be installed again. However, I have lost my Windows XP
CD - I still have the Booklet that came with it, and the
License / Product Key attached to the bottom of my
laptop. Does anyone know whether I can use another XP cd
to re-install and just re-register with my current
license / product key, or do i have to surcombe and fork
out on a completely new XP package?!!
 
C

Carey Frisch [MVP]

If Windows XP came preinstalled on your PC, then you'll
have to contact the manufacturer of your PC and request
a CD replacement. Your Product Key will only work with
the manufacturer's CD.
